A client is using the nasal spray hormone calcitonin to reduce bone loss from osteoporosis. To reduce rhinitis associated with administration of the nasal spray, the nurse should provide the client with which instruction?
Alternate the use of each nostril when administering the nasal spray each day.
Do not lie down within thirty minutes of use of the nasal spray.
Use an nonsteroidal anti-inflammatory drug (NSAID) PRN to reduce any inflammation that may occur.
Take an over-the-counter antihistamine with each dally dose of nasal spray.
The Correct Answer is A
A. Alternate the use of each nostril when administering the nasal spray each day: Alternating nostrils can help reduce local irritation and rhinitis associated with the use of nasal spray medications. This practice allows each nostril to recover and reduces the risk of continuous irritation from the spray.
B. Do not lie down within thirty minutes of use of the nasal spray: While this can help ensure the medication is absorbed properly, it is not specifically aimed at reducing rhinitis. It is more important to manage irritation by alternating nostrils.
C. Use a nonsteroidal anti-inflammatory drug (NSAID) PRN to reduce any inflammation that may occur: NSAIDs might not be suitable for everyone, and using them could mask symptoms or lead to additional side effects. They are not a primary strategy for managing rhinitis caused by nasal spray use.
D. Take an over-the-counter antihistamine with each daily dose of nasal spray: Antihistamines are not typically used to manage rhinitis caused by nasal sprays. Additionally, combining medications should be done cautiously and usually under medical advice.
